[AArch64][FMV] Support feature MOPS in Function Multi Versioning. #78788

The patch adds support for FEAT_MOPS (Memory Copy and Memory Set instructions) in Function Multi Versioning. The bits [19:16] of the system register ID_AA64ISAR2_EL1 indicate whether FEAT_MOPS is implemented in AArch64 state. This information is accessible via ELF hwcaps.

diff --git a/compiler-rt/lib/builtins/cpu_model/aarch64/fmv/mrs.inc b/compiler-rt/lib/builtins/cpu_model/aarch64/fmv/mrs.inc
index 2f712f41f49792..e63eea38dc70b1 100644
--- a/compiler-rt/lib/builtins/cpu_model/aarch64/fmv/mrs.inc
+++ b/compiler-rt/lib/builtins/cpu_model/aarch64/fmv/mrs.inc
@@ -172,6 +172,11 @@ static void __init_cpu_features_constructor(unsigned long hwcap,
     // ID_AA64ISAR1_EL1.LS64 >= 0b0011
     if (extractBits(ftr, 60, 4) >= 0x3)
       setCPUFeature(FEAT_LS64_ACCDATA);
+
+    getCPUFeature(ID_AA64ISAR2_EL1, ftr);
+    // ID_AA64ISAR2_EL1.MOPS == 0b0001
+    if (extractBits(ftr, 16, 4) == 0x1)
+      setCPUFeature(FEAT_MOPS);
   } else {
     // Set some features in case of no CPUID support
     if (hwcap & (HWCAP_FP | HWCAP_FPHP)) {
